826 resultados para Algoritmi genetici, Progettazione, Metodi di ottimizzazione
Resumo:
Microprocessori basati su singolo processore (CPU), hanno visto una rapida crescita di performances ed un abbattimento dei costi per circa venti anni. Questi microprocessori hanno portato una potenza di calcolo nell’ordine del GFLOPS (Giga Floating Point Operation per Second) sui PC Desktop e centinaia di GFLOPS su clusters di server. Questa ascesa ha portato nuove funzionalità nei programmi, migliori interfacce utente e tanti altri vantaggi. Tuttavia questa crescita ha subito un brusco rallentamento nel 2003 a causa di consumi energetici sempre più elevati e problemi di dissipazione termica, che hanno impedito incrementi di frequenza di clock. I limiti fisici del silicio erano sempre più vicini. Per ovviare al problema i produttori di CPU (Central Processing Unit) hanno iniziato a progettare microprocessori multicore, scelta che ha avuto un impatto notevole sulla comunità degli sviluppatori, abituati a considerare il software come una serie di comandi sequenziali. Quindi i programmi che avevano sempre giovato di miglioramenti di prestazioni ad ogni nuova generazione di CPU, non hanno avuto incrementi di performance, in quanto essendo eseguiti su un solo core, non beneficiavano dell’intera potenza della CPU. Per sfruttare appieno la potenza delle nuove CPU la programmazione concorrente, precedentemente utilizzata solo su sistemi costosi o supercomputers, è diventata una pratica sempre più utilizzata dagli sviluppatori. Allo stesso tempo, l’industria videoludica ha conquistato una fetta di mercato notevole: solo nel 2013 verranno spesi quasi 100 miliardi di dollari fra hardware e software dedicati al gaming. Le software houses impegnate nello sviluppo di videogames, per rendere i loro titoli più accattivanti, puntano su motori grafici sempre più potenti e spesso scarsamente ottimizzati, rendendoli estremamente esosi in termini di performance. Per questo motivo i produttori di GPU (Graphic Processing Unit), specialmente nell’ultimo decennio, hanno dato vita ad una vera e propria rincorsa alle performances che li ha portati ad ottenere dei prodotti con capacità di calcolo vertiginose. Ma al contrario delle CPU che agli inizi del 2000 intrapresero la strada del multicore per continuare a favorire programmi sequenziali, le GPU sono diventate manycore, ovvero con centinaia e centinaia di piccoli cores che eseguono calcoli in parallelo. Questa immensa capacità di calcolo può essere utilizzata in altri campi applicativi? La risposta è si e l’obiettivo di questa tesi è proprio quello di constatare allo stato attuale, in che modo e con quale efficienza pùo un software generico, avvalersi dell’utilizzo della GPU invece della CPU.
Resumo:
Analisi dell'interazione terreno-struttura nel caso di palo singolo caricato assialmente e perpendicolarmente all'asse. Studio analitico e modellazione agli elementi finiti, bidimensionale e tridimensionale. Analisi dell'interazione platea-pali-terreno nel caso di platea su pali. Studio analitico e modellazione agli elementi finiti, bidimensionale e tridimensionale.
Progettazione degli interventi di manutenzione del tratto Torano-Avezzano dell'Autostrada dei Parchi
Resumo:
L’affermazione del trasporto containerizzato verificatasi negli ultimi decenni ha determinato una profonda rivoluzione nell’ambito del trasporto marittimo internazionale. L’unitizzazione dei carichi e l’innovazione tecnologica dei mezzi utilizzati per il trasporto e la movimentazione consentono oggi di gestire ingenti volumi di traffico in tempi rapidi e con costi relativamente contenuti. L’utilizzo di unità standard ha inoltre reso possibile lo sviluppo del trasporto intermodale e la realizzazione di catene logistiche complesse. In questa tesi sono state analizzate le problematiche relative alla gestione delle operazioni che vengono svolte all’interno dei terminal container, i nodi fondamentali del trasporto intermodale. In particolare è stato studiato il caso del nuovo Terminal Container del Porto di Ravenna. Trattandosi di un terminal ancora in fase di progettazione, sono state applicate delle metodologie che consentono di effettuare una valutazione preliminare di quelle che potrebbero essere le potenzialità del nuovo terminal. In primo luogo sono stati determinati il throughput potenziale del terminal, in funzione delle aree di stoccaggio e della capacità operativa della banchina, e il numero medio di mezzi necessari alla movimentazione di tale volume di traffico annuo. Poi si è proceduto all’applicazione di modelli analitici specifici per la valutazione delle performance dell’equipment del terminal. I risultati ottenuti sono stati infine utilizzati per lo studio delle interazioni tra i sub-sistemi principali del terminal attraverso la teoria delle code, allo scopo di valutarne il livello di servizio e individuare eventuali criticità.
Resumo:
Tesi interdisciplinare che coniuga due importanti ambiti della Matematica: il Calcolo Numerico e la Didattica della Matematica. Alcuni algoritmi utilizzati per il web information retrieval sono stati introdotti all'interno di due classi di scuola superiore avvalendosi del programma di calcolo Matlab.